The Plague (1) is the ninth episode of the third season of Starsky & Hutch, and the fifty-sixth episode overall.

Plot Overview
A friend of Starsky's collapses and dies at the airport from a mysterious malady, putting the detectives on the trail of a hit man who doesn't know he's carrying a fatal and contagious disease.
